The National Centre for Earth Science Studies (NCESS), an autonomous research institution under the Ministry of Earth Sciences (MoES), Government of India, has announced multiple vacancies for Project Scientist-I and Project Associate-II positions. These roles are contractual, initially for one year, and are based in Thiruvananthapuram, Kerala. The selected candidates will contribute to various research programs in geology, geophysics, oceanography, atmospheric sciences, hydrology, and related Earth science disciplines. The positions require expertise in fieldwork, data analysis, and research publications. |
